The criminal justice system is the primary line of defense in public safety. Criminal justice administrators ensure that the system functions fairly and efficiently. They may work in law enforcement, corrections, or criminal prosecution. Job titles include corrections or probation officer, parole agent, detective, highway patrol, police captain, and more. Earnings vary widely: probation officers averaged $42,500 in 2006, while police captains earned between $65,408 and $72,454.

Online Criminal Justice Degrees

An online bachelor's degree in criminal justice administration introduces students to the criminal justice system, and allows them to develop the management and critical thinking skills necessary for a supervisory or administrative position. The online bachelor's degree program includes a core curriculum of science and liberal arts courses, as well as applied career training. A criminal justice administration education covers criminology, law enforcement operations, the court and correctional institutions, criminal investigations, and more.
